Sysmex Questions and Answers

Which sectors generate sales and which are the top 3 markets?
**Branch revenues:** - Hematology: approx. 60% - Urinalysis: approx. 15% - Immunochemistry: approx. 10% - Hemostasis: approx. 10% - Other diagnostic areas: approx. 5% **TOP 3 markets:** - Japan: approx. 30% - North America: approx. 25% - Europe: approx. 20% Sysmex Corporation generates the majorit...

How strong is the company’s competitive advantage?
**Market Share:** 20% in the field of hematology diagnostics (2024, estimate) **R&D Expenses:** 9% of revenue (2023) **Patent Portfolio:** Over 2,000 patents worldwide (2023) Sysmex Corporation has a significant competitive advantage in the field of hematology diagnostics. With an estimated...
